Toyota remains at the forefront in FP2 at Monza

Already at the forefront yesterday for the first free practice session of the 6 Hours of Monza, third meeting of WEC 2021, la Toyota GR010 n°7 of Mike conway - Kamui Kobayashi – Jose Maria Lopez, remained in high spirits this Saturday morning for EL2 of the transalpine meeting.

The Japanese Hypercar has completed the reference lap in 1'36″864 with José Maria Lopez, in a much more sustained tempo than the day before. Unlike yesterday, Toyota Gazoo Racing did not sign the double since Nicolas lapierre hoist itAlpine A480 n°36 in second position at 0″727, just ahead of the first Glickenhaus 007 n°708 of Olivier Pla – Gustavo Menezes – Pipo Derani, clocked at 0″737.

The top 5 is completed by the #010 Toyota GR8 of Buemi – Hartley – Nakajima and the second Glickenhaus n°709 of Dumas – Mailleux – Westbrook. Note that theAlpine was the victim of contact at the back at the end of the session.

 

 

In LM P2, Racing Team Nederland took the advantage with the No. 07 Oreca 29 of Frits van Eerd – Paul-Loup Chatin – Nyck de Vries, at the forefront in 1'38″545.

Porsche showed the way in GTE Pro, after seeing Ferrari take the lead in EL1. The No. 911 92 RSR of Kévin Estre and Neel Jani dominated the field with a best time of 1'45"590, preceding the two Ferrari 488 GTE Evos - AF Corse, the No. 51 of Pier Guidi - Calado ahead of the no. °52 from Molina – Serra.

Ferrari and AF Corse, on the other hand, achieved the best time in GTE Am with the 488 GTE Evo no. 54 – AF Corse of Giancarlo Fisichella – Thomas Flohr – Francesco Castellacci ahead of the Ferrari no. 83 – AF Corse of François Perrodo – Nicklas Nielsen – Alessio Rovera.

The third free practice session is scheduled for 14 p.m. in Lombardy, before qualifying expected at 18 p.m.
